Downloading Webcasts
There have been several parents requesting instructions on how to download the Room 18 Online Webcasts that have been produced this year.
The easiest way is to download the free version of RealPlayer. This is a trusted piece of software and will not harm your computer.
Click here to download it: Realplayer Free Version
Once you have downloaded and installed it, you can head back here to Room 18 Online. When you move your mouse over a webcast, Real Player will make a pop-up button on the upper right hand corner of the webcast, offering you to download/save the video.
If there are any questions, please feel free to come in to see me, either on Monday, Tuesday, or early in 2010.

Reindeer Snacks
Yesterday, Room 18 made reindeer snacks. Those students who had paid their baking fees were able to take them home. For those people who would like to make more reindeer snacks over the school holidays, here is the recipe...
Reindeer Snacks
Ingredients
3/4 cup of sugar
2 tablespoons of honey
125 grams of butter
1/4 cup of mixed fruit
2.5 cups of of popped popcorn
Method:
1) Melt sugar, honey and butter in a pan. Bring to a boil.
2) Simmer for 2 minutes.
3) Toss together fruit, nuts, and popcorn.
4) Pour butter mixture over fruit mixture and mix.
5) Put spoonfuls into paper cups.
6) Refrigerate for 2 hours.
